Why Garage Door Springs and Panels Matter
Garage doors are heavy systems made up of interconnected components. Door panels create the structure and visual appearance, while garage door springs handle the weight of the door and allow it to open and close safely. Springs are responsible for counterbalancing hundreds of pounds every time the door moves.
When springs or panels begin to fail, stress is placed on the entire garage door system, including the opener, cables, and tracks. Addressing early signs of trouble protects the longevity of your garage door and helps ensure safe daily operation.
How Do You Tell If You Need New Garage Door Springs?
Garage door springs wear down over time due to constant tension and repeated use. Torsion springs and extension springs are designed to last a specific number of cycles, and once those cycles are exceeded, failure becomes more likely.
Key signs your garage door springs may need repair or replacement include a door that feels unusually heavy, uneven movement when opening or closing, or a garage door that will not open fully. If a spring has snapped, the door may not move at all, and you may hear a loud bang coming from the garage.
Common Warning Signs Your Garage Door Needs Spring Repair
The Garage Door Is Hard to Open
If lifting the door manually feels difficult, the spring may no longer be supporting the weight of the door properly. This is one of the most common warning signs your garage door spring is failing.
You Heard a Loud Snap or Bang
A sudden loud noise often means a torsion spring has snapped. Springs are under extreme tension, and when they break, the sound can be alarming.
The Door Opens Unevenly
An imbalanced door that tilts to one side indicates one spring may be broken while the other is still working. This places additional strain on the garage door opener.
The Door Falls Too Quickly
Functional springs help control the descent of the door. If the door falls rapidly or slams shut, the springs are no longer providing proper resistance.
Signs You Need Garage Door Panel Repair
While springs affect movement, panels affect both appearance and structural integrity. Door panels can become damaged from impact, weather exposure, or long-term wear.
Warning signs include visible dents, cracks, warping, or separation between panels. Damaged panels can interfere with door alignment and cause the door to bind or scrape during operation. In Watertown homes, panel damage also impacts curb appeal and insulation performance.
Can You Just Replace the Panels on a Garage Door?
In many cases, yes. Panel replacement is possible when damage is limited to one or two sections and the remaining panels are in good condition. Replacing individual panels is often more cost-effective than installing a new garage door.
A professional garage door repair technician evaluates the type of garage door, availability of matching panels, and overall condition before recommending repair or replacement.
What Is the Average Cost to Replace a Broken Spring on a Garage Door?
The average cost to replace a broken spring depends on whether the door uses torsion or extension springs, as well as door size and weight. Torsion springs typically cost more but offer greater durability and smoother operation.

Why You Should Not Ignore Early Warning Signs
Continuing to use your garage door when springs or panels are damaged increases the risk of sudden failure. Springs play a vital role in controlling the weight of the door, and a broken spring can cause the door to fall unexpectedly.
Ignoring panel damage can also lead to alignment problems, increased wear on the opener, and reduced energy efficiency. Early repair helps protect your garage door system and ensures your door opens and closes smoothly.

Preventing Future Garage Door Problems
Regular garage door maintenance plays a key role in preventing unexpected breakdowns. Maintenance includes inspecting springs, lubricating moving parts, checking door balance, and monitoring signs of wear.
Scheduling routine inspections helps extend the life of your garage door and reduces the likelihood of emergency repairs.
